Losing weight can be a challenging yet rewarding journey, leading to improved overall health, increased confidence, and a better quality of life 6. To achieve successful weight loss, it's essential to adopt a balanced lifestyle and a nutritious diet 1. Here are some valuable tips to help you on your weight loss journey.

First and foremost, regular exercise is crucial for weight loss 1. Aim to engage in physical activity for at least 30 minutes a day, five days a week. This can include brisk walking, jogging, cycling, or any other exercise that you enjoy. Exercise not only burns calories but also boosts metabolism, helping you lose weight and maintain weight loss over time.

In addition to regular exercise, a high-protein diet can be an effective way to lose weight 3. Protein takes more energy to digest than carbohydrates or fats, which can increase your metabolism and reduce appetite. Aim to include a source of protein in every meal, such as lean meats, fish, eggs, tofu, or legumes.

Another important aspect of weight loss is meal timing and portion control 2. Eating smaller, frequent meals throughout the day can help regulate hunger and prevent overeating. Additionally, be mindful of your food choices, opting for whole, unprocessed foods like f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ins.

Intermittent fasting is another popular weight loss strategy 45. This involves restricting your calorie intake for certain periods, which can help reduce overall calorie consumption and promote weight loss. There are various methods of intermittent fasting, including the 5:2 diet, where you eat normally for five days and restrict calories to 500-600 on the other two days, and the 16/8 method, where you fast for 16 hours and eat only during an 8-hour window.

For those who require a more structured approach, a very low-calorie diet (VLCD) may be an option 7. A VLCD typically provides 600-700 daily calories and is usually done under clinical supervision. However, this type of diet is meant to be short-term and should only be undertaken under the guidance of a healthcare professional.

It's also important to remember that weight loss is not just about physical health; it can also have a significant impact on mental well-being 6. Losing weight can boost confidence, improve self-esteem, and enhance overall quality of life.

Finally, it's essential to approach weight loss in a healthy and sustainable way 10. Avoid fad diets and quick fixes, and instead focus on making long-term lifestyle changes that promote overall health and well-being. With patience, persistence, and the right approach, you can achieve your weight loss goals and enjoy a healthier, happier life.

In conclusion, losing weight requires a combination of regular exercise, a balanced diet, and a healthy lifestyle. By incorporating these tips into your daily routine, you can achieve successful weight loss and enjoy the many benefits that come with it. Remember to always approach weight loss in a healthy and sustainable way, and don't hesitate to seek guidance from a healthcare professional if needed.

feel free to hear my story:/

I remember feeling embarrassed when I looked in the mirror, and I avoided social gatherings because I didn't want to be seen in public. I was tired all the time, and even simple tasks like walking up the stairs left me breathless. My doctor warned me that if I didn't make some serious changes, I was at risk of developing serious health problems like diabetes and heart disease.

One day, I decided that I had had enough. I was tired of feeling like I was stuck in a body that wasn't mine. I started by making small changes to my diet. I began by cutting out sugary drinks and fast food, and instead opted for whole, nutritious foods like fruits, vegetables, and lean proteins. I also started cooking at home instead of relying on takeout or delivery.

Next, I turned my attention to exercise. I started with short walks around my neighborhood, gradually increasing the distance and intensity over time. I also joined a gym and began taking fitness classes, which helped me stay motivated and accountable.

It wasn't easy, of course. There were days when I felt like giving up, when the scale didn't budge, or when I felt too tired to exercise. But I kept reminding myself why I started this journey in the first place: to feel healthy, confident, and happy in my own skin.

Slowly but surely, the pounds started to come off. I lost 5 kg in the first month, and 10 kg by the end of the third month. The weight loss was steady, but it was the non-scale victories that really kept me going. I had more energy, I could walk up the stairs without getting winded, and I felt confident enough to start taking selfies again.

It took me about six months to reach my goal weight of 55 kg. It wasn't easy, but it was worth it. I felt like a new person, and I was proud of myself for taking control of my health.

Looking back, I realize that losing weight wasn't just about the number on the scale. It was about finding a sense of purpose and self-worth. It was about learning to love and accept myself, flaws and all. And it was about discovering a newfound appreciation for life, and all the amazing things my body is capable of.

If you're on a similar journey, I want you to know that you're not alone. It's okay to struggle, and it's okay to take things one step at a time. Just remember to be kind to yourself, and to celebrate every small victory along the way. You got this!
